The Evolution of Idea Validation

Traditionally, idea validation often relied on gut feelings, market research, and small-scale trials. However, the advent of social proof has significantly transformed this process. Social proof refers to the phenomenon where people look to the actions of others to guide their own behavior, especially in situations where they are uncertain. In the context of validating ideas, social proof can be seen as the collective validation from users, customers, and other stakeholders.

# Trends in Social Proof Validation

1. Digital Footprints and Analytics: With the rise of digital platforms, it's easier than ever to track user behavior and preferences. Tools like Google Analytics, social media insights, and customer feedback apps provide a wealth of data that can be used to validate ideas. For example, if a significant number of users are actively engaging with a particular feature or product concept, it's a strong indicator that there's a market need.

2. User Testing and Feedback Loops: Modern startups are increasingly leveraging user testing and feedback loops to validate their ideas. This approach involves creating minimal viable products (MVPs) and testing them with real users to gather direct feedback. Tools like UserTesting and usertesting.com allow businesses to get immediate insights into how potential customers interact with their products.

3. Influencer and Community Engagement: Influencers and community engagement are powerful forms of social proof. Influencers can validate ideas by sharing them with their followers, while communities can provide a platform for peer validation. Platforms like Reddit, forums, and social media groups are ideal for this type of engagement.

Innovations in Social Proof Validation

#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ning

AI and machine learning are increasingly being used to predict and validate ideas based on data patterns. Tools like IBM Watson and Google's AI can analyze vast amounts of data to identify trends and user behaviors that can inform idea validation. For instance, AI can help predict which features will be most popular based on historical user data, thereby reducing the risk of launching a product that fails to meet market needs.
